Unless you’re a qualified roofing professional, most roofing jobs should not be undertaken yourself. In addition bear in mind that most manufacturers of products utilized in the roof repair won’t warranty those items unless a certified roofing contractor performs the job. The other thing to always remember is that working on a roof can be very dangerous, so is it really worth risking your health in order to save money?

Since your roof is constantly subjected to the outside elements, it means your roof is going to diminish with time. The speed at which it deteriorates will be dependent on a variety of variables. These include; the grade of the initial materials used along with the workmanship, the amount of abuse it has to take from the weather, how well the roof is maintained and the type of roof. Most roofing contractors will quote around 20 years for a well-built and well-kept roof, but obviously that can never be guaranteed because of the above issues. Our suggestion is to always keep your roof well maintained and get regular roof inspections to be sure it lasts as long as possible.
You should never pressure-wash your roof, as you run the risk of eliminating any protective minerals that have been included to provide shielding from the weather. On top of that, you really should steer clear of chlorine-based bleach cleaning products as they may also lower the life-span of your roof. When you communicate with your roof cleaning specialist, tell them to use an EPA-approved algaecide/fungicide to clean your roof. That will eliminate the unattractive algae and staining without destroying the tile or shingles.

Wood shakes deal a natural appearance with a lot of character. Because of variations in color, width, density, and cut of the wood, no two shake roofing systems will ever look the same. Wood provides some energy advantages, too. It assists to insulate the attic, and it enables your home to breathe, distributing air through the little openings under the felt rows on which wooden shingles are laid.
Mold, rot and pests can become a problem. The life-cycle cost of a shake roof might be high, and old shakes can’t be recycled. Many wood shakes are unrated by fire security codes. Many use wipe or spray-on fire retardants, which provide less defense and are just reliable for a couple of years.
Installing wood shakes is more complex than roofing with composite shingles, and the quality of the ended up roof depends on the experience of the professional, as well as the caliber of the shakes utilized. The very best shakes come from the heartwood of big, old cedar trees, which are challenging to discover.

Concrete tiles are made of extruded concrete that is colored. Conventional roof tiles are made from clay. Concrete and clay tile roof are resilient, visually appealing, and low in upkeep. They likewise offer energy savings and are eco-friendly. Although product and installation costs are greater for concrete and clay tile roofing systems, when assessed on a price-versus-performance basis, they may out-perform other roof products.
In fact, since of its extreme toughness, durability and security, roofing system tile is the most widespread roofing product on the planet. Checked over centuries, roofing system tile can effectively endure the most severe climate condition consisting of hail, high wind, earthquakes, scorching heat, and severe freeze-thaw cycles. Concrete and clay roof tiles likewise have unconditional Class A fire rankings, which suggests that, when set up according to constructing code, roof tile is non-combustible and keeps that quality throughout its life time.
Because the ultimate durability of a tile roof also depends on the quality of the sub-roof, roof tile manufacturers are likewise working to enhance flashings and other elements of the underlayment system. Under normal situations, appropriately installed tile roofing systems are practically maintenance-free. Unlike other roof products, roofing tiles in fact become more powerful gradually.

Concrete and clay tile roof are likewise energy-efficient, assisting to preserve habitable interior temperatures (in both cold and warm climates) at a lower cost than other roofing systems. Since of the thermal capacity of roofing tiles and the aerated air space that their positioning on the roof surface area produces, a tile roofing can lower air-conditioning costs in hotter environments, and produce more constant temperatures in colder regions, which reduces possible ice accumulation.
They are produced without the use of chemical preservatives, and do not deplete limited natural resources. Single-ply membranes are flexible sheets of compounded synthetic products that are manufactured in a factory. There are three kinds of membranes: thermosets, thermoplastics, and modified bitumens. These products offer strength, flexibility, and lasting toughness.
They are inherently versatile, used in a variety of attachment systems, and compounded for lasting resilience and watertight stability for many years of roofing system life. Thermoset membranes are intensified from rubber polymers. The most frequently utilized polymer is EPDM (typically described as “rubber roof”). Thermoset membranes make successful roof products due to the fact that they can withstand the possibly destructive effects of sunlight and most typical chemicals normally discovered on roofs.
Thermoplastic membranes are based upon plastic polymers. The most common thermoplastic is PVC (polyvinyl chloride) which has actually been made versatile through the inclusion of particular ingredients called plasticizers. Thermoplastic membranes are identified by seams that are formed using either heat or chemical welding. These seams are as strong or more powerful than the membrane itself.
Modified bitumen membranes are hybrids that incorporate the modern formula and pre-fabrication benefits of single-ply with some of the traditional setup techniques utilized in built-up roof. These materials are factory-fabricated layers of asphalt, “modified” utilizing a rubber or plastic active ingredient for increased flexibility, and combined with support for additional strength and stability.
The type of modifier used may figure out the technique of sheet installation. Some are mopped down using hot asphalt, and some use torches to melt the asphalt so that it flows onto the substrate. The seams are sealed by the very same method.
